On Wednesday, May 2, PepsiCo volunteers teamed up with Feed the Children to deliver three tractor-trailers full of food and essentials to 3,000 families in Los Angeles. Each family received a 25-pound box of food, a 10-pound box of personal care items, and a box of Avon products. The boxes were designed to help a family of four for up to one week.

“Working with Feed the Children is a great example of Performance with Purpose and just one of many ways PepsiCo serves our local communities,” said Richard Montanez, director, Marketing - PepsiCo Americas Beverages. “Feed the Children is a unique organization that delivers with dignity and we are proud to be their supporters and partners.”

More than one in four children living in Los Angeles is considered impoverished; there are more than two million children in California living in poverty.
